With two boys of the owners’ four children sharing a room on the second floor of this home, a separate bedroom for the older boy was needed. The home also lacked a family room—but did have an attic that was being used for informal storage. Home Restoration Services captured the attic space to create a new family room, bedroom, and formal storage areas.
A challenge arose as the work began: the Home Restoration crew noticed “a significant ‘belly’ in the roof,” says president Greg Schmidt. Using laser and digital levels, the existing rafters were supplemented with new ones for a level, professional finish to the ceiling.
Space tucked behind the knee walls was lined with melamine hardboard to accommodate storage. Cabinetry, window seats, trim, and seamless wainscoting made the “attic” feel homey. The remodel incorporated a number of green features, including closed-cell Heat-Loc® insulation; energy-efficient Marvin windows; use of a recycled door and vintage trim; and low-VOC water-based paints.
“The vintage trim package with Craftsman-era details makes this attic a space coveted by all six family members and guests alike,” Schmidt says.
